Microsoft has invested billions in AI and plans to reopen a nuclear energy plant in Pennsylvania to energy the expertise. Nonetheless, Marc Benioff, CEO of enterprise competitor Salesforce, says that Microsoft’s efforts aren’t sufficient and that Microsoft has truly finished a “super disservice” to the AI trade.

“While you have a look at how Copilot has been bought to our prospects, it is disappointing,” Benioff mentioned in an episode of the Masters of Scale Speedy Response podcast earlier this month. “It does not work, it spews information everywhere in the flooring, it does not ship worth to prospects. I have never discovered a buyer who has transformational work with Copilot.”

Benioff mentioned that Salesforce prospects have been “so confused” due to how Microsoft had delivered AI.

“Copilot is de facto the brand new Microsoft Clippy,” Benioff mentioned, referring to the paperclip-shaped workplace assistant that Microsoft discontinued in 2007. “I do not assume Copilot shall be round, I do not assume prospects will use it.” Salesforce is a Microsoft competitor.

Microsoft says that corporations like Visa, Honda, and Pfizer are utilizing Copilot.

Microsoft has made a number of high-profile AI investments, together with a $13 billion funding in OpenAI.
